Udostępnij za pośrednictwem


CUserToolsManager::CUserToolsManager

Konstrukcje CUserToolsManager.Każda aplikacja musi mieć co najwyżej jeden Menedżer narzędzi użytkownika.

CUserToolsManager();
CUserToolsManager(
   const UINT uiCmdToolsDummy,
   const UINT uiCmdFirst,
   const UINT uiCmdLast,
   CRuntimeClass* pToolRTC=RUNTIME_CLASS(CUserTool),
   UINT uArgMenuID=0,
   UINT uInitDirMenuID=0 
);

Parametry

  • [w] uiCmdToolsDummy
    Całkowitą bez znaku ramach używa jako symbol zastępczy dla polecenia identyfikator użytkownika menu Narzędzia.

  • [w] uiCmdFirst
    Identyfikator polecenia dla pierwszego polecenia narzędzia użytkownika.

  • [w] uiCmdLast
    Identyfikator polecenia ostatniego polecenia narzędzia użytkownika.

  • [w] pToolRTC
    Klasa, CUserToolsManager::CreateNewTool tworzy.Korzystając z tej klasy, można użyć typu pochodnego Klasa CUserTool zamiast wykonania domyślne.

  • [w] uArgMenuID
    Identyfikator zasobu menu wyskakującego menu argumentów.

  • [w] uInitDirMenuID
    Identyfikator zasobu menu menu podręczne katalogu początkowego.

Uwagi

Nie wywołuj tego konstruktora.Zamiast tego wywołania CWinAppEx::EnableUserTools Włącz narzędzia użytkownika i wywołanie CWinAppEx::GetUserToolsManager uzyskać wskaźnik do CUserToolsManager.Aby uzyskać więcej informacji, zobacz Narzędzia zdefiniowane przez użytkownika.

Wymagania

Nagłówek: afxusertoolsmanager.h

Zobacz też

Informacje

Klasa CUserToolsManager

Diagram hierarchii